Transaction 9070b2fafe65b580426d644a1b355d50a3d6aea1fba625fc8c77ab41dd4078fb
1 Input
1 Outputs
- 9070b2fafe65b580426d644a1b355d50a3d6aea1fba625fc8c77ab41dd4078fb:0
value 10600261
address 3HGua6pWsbXhWqVjuPEdUzWpwrJTpyG68u